Pathway Information
PSP70210 Vocational Graduate Certificate in Radiation Safety must first be attained in order to complete this skill set. However, as the individual unit appears in other public safety qualifications it may provide a credit towards other qualifications.
Licensing / Regulatory Information
Not applicable.
Target Group
This skill set is for radiation safety professionals (such as radiation safety officers) who may be called on to perform a leadership role in a radiation or other incident, who are trained to direct a workplace emergency initial response team, and who work:
at a mine or plant that processes radioactive ore and/or minerals
with instruments that emit ionising radiation at geotechnical, construction, mining and manufacturing sites or analytical/research facilities
in a laboratory or licensed facility that handles radioactive materials
in a nuclear facility.

Suggested words for statement of attainment
This unit meet industry requirements for those leading a workplace emergency initial response associated with the exposure of people and environments during radiation-related work activities, as authorised personnel and in accordance with radiation protection safety standards, codes and guidelines.
